Revenue & Sales Performance
- Strong momentum across all segments, including Capital Markets Tech, Financial Technology, Market Services, and Data & Listings.
- Anticipated growth from 23/5 trading launch in December 2026, expanding trading hours and investor access globally.
- Expectation of increasing ARR growth in Financial Technology as client implementations progress through the year.
- Continued strong demand for enterprise license agreements internationally, especially in Asia and the Middle East.
- Growth driven by product innovation, pricing increases, and expanding partnerships (e.g., Nasdaq-100 index with BlackRock and State Street).
- High levels of client engagement with AI capabilities and data solutions fueling analytics and workflow products.
- Steady expansion in market volumes including U.S. equities, options, and European markets, supported by market volatility.
- Positive outlook for IPO activity and listing pipeline with strong issuer engagement entering Q2.
- Ongoing investment in infrastructure and client education to support market growth and new trading capabilities.

Capital Expenditure Plans
- Nasdaq expanded its data center two years ago, enhancing capacity to offer more connectivity and support new trading strategies (Page 8).
- Ongoing investments in the data center include innovations like improved cooling systems to support client needs and market strategies (Page 8).
- Nasdaq is making investments in AI technologies—both internally and client-facing—to drive automation, operational efficiencies, and new product capabilities (Pages 7, 3).
- The company is focused on cloud-based solutions, with about 90% of AxiomSL ACV bookings in Q1 being cloud-enabled, reflecting investment in cloud infrastructure and AI-enabled regulatory products (Pages 3, 5).
- Nasdaq is continuing strategic partnerships, such as with FIS, to expand AI-driven financial crime management solutions (Page 3).
- Investments tied to client implementations and professional services, especially in SMB and enterprise segments, are ongoing but timing affects revenue recognition (Page 13).
